Upgrading does not remove avatars.
To troubleshoot this, first reupload all the original vB non-image files (except install.php). Make sure you upload these in ASCII format and overwrite the ones on the server. Also be sure to upload the admincp files to whichever directory you have set in your config.php file. Then run 'Suspect File Versions' in Diagnostics to make sure you have all the original files for your version and that none show 'File does not contain expected contents':
Admin CP -> Maintenance -> Diagnostics -> Suspect File Versions
[Note: In some cases you may also need to remove any of the listed .xml files in the includes/xml directory.]
Next, disable all plugins.
Note: To temporarily disable the plugin system, edit config.php and add this line right under <?php
define('DISABLE_HOOKS', true);
Then if you still have this problem, create a new style and choose no parent style. This will force it to use the default templates. Finally empty your browser cache, close all browser windows then try again. Make sure you change to the new style and view your forums with it. Do you have the same problem?

Avatar's not pulling from database
I recently upgraded to 3.7.1 and now all of the avatars are missing. The avatar storage is set to db, and the system is referring to the avatars there, however they are not showing up.
This is all happening on a new style I created based on the default style - where I reverted all of the templates. I also tried to create a new template with no parent style, and the problem still persists.
I'm not getting the "?" avatar appearing either, just user uploaded avatars are all showing as broken links. I reuploaded my own custom avatar and it works, but everyone else just gets a broken link.Tags: None
